• 2021-04-14
    有以下程序: main() { int m=0256, n=256; printf("%o %o\n", m, n);
  • 256 400

    内容

    • 0

      以下程序的运行结果是( )。#include [stdio.h]int f(int m, int n){ return m > n ? m : n;}main(){ int x = f(5, 3); printf("%d\n", x);}

    • 1

      printf("%d,%o\n",m,n);

    • 2

      有以下递归函数求最大公约数的程序, 则程序的执行结果是( )。#include<stdio.h>int gcd(int m, int n){ int g; if (n == 0) g=m; else g=gcd(n,m%n); return (g); }void main( ){ int m=21,n=7; printf(“%d”,gcd(m,n)); }

    • 3

      阅读下面程序,则执行后的结果为( ). main( ) { int m=4,n=2,k; k=fun(m,n); printf("%d\n",k); } fun(int m,int n) { return(m*m*m-n*n*n);}

    • 4

      以下程序的输出结果是 。 main( ) int a=10; printf("%d,%o,%x n",a,a,a);